Serving garda arrested for alleged coercive control of ex-partner


A serving garda is being questioned today at a west Dublin station after his arrest this morning for the alleged coercive control of his former partner. Throughout the pandemic, gardaí have repeatedly stated that victims of domestic abuse, including coercive control, are exempt from travel restrictions imposed during lockdown. It is understood that more than 70 coercive control cases are being investigated by gardai across the country. In April, gardai in the Midlands arrested a man on suspicion of long-running campaign of coercive control against his partner. Coercive control is when a current or ex-partner knowingly and persistently engages in behaviour that is controlling or intimidating and is having a serious effect on a person.
